AWS Certified Machine Learning - Specialty
This certification allows businesses to hire employees with essential requirements of carrying out some critical cloud activities on AWS cloud. AWS Certified Machine Learning – Specialty status attests to one’s proficiency in creating, honing, optimizing, and deploying machine learning (ML) models on the platform.


Who should take this exam?
AWS Certified Machine Learning – Specialty is designed for those with more than a year of experience building, architecting, or executing machine learning/deep learning workloads on the AWS Cloud. These people often work in development or data science roles.
It is recommended to have the following before taking up the course:
- ML or deep learning workloads have been developed, architected, and operated in the AWS Cloud for at least two years.
- Being able to explain the logic behind simple machine learning algorithms
- Knowing fundamental hyperparameter optimization
- Experience and familiarity with machine learning and deep learning frameworks
- The capacity to adhere to model deployment, training, and operational best practices
What does it take to earn this certification?
You must take and pass the AWS Certified Machine Learning – Specialty test to obtain this credential (MLS-C01). Multiple-choice and multiple-answer question types are included in the test. The test guide contains further details, including the exam’s list of topics and the passing score.
Examine example questions that show the structure of the questions asked on this test and provide justifications for the right responses.
Exam overview
Level: Specialty
Length: 180 minutes to complete the exam
Cost: 300 USD
Visit Exam pricing for additional cost information.
Format: 65 questions; either multiple choice or multiple response
Delivery method: Pearson VUE and PSI; testing center or online proctored exam

CLASSROOM TRAINING : THE MACHINE LEARNING PIPELINE ON AWS
This Machine Learning Pipeline on AWS course explores how to the use of the iterative machine learning (ML) process pipeline to solve a real business problem in a project-based learning environment. Students will learn about each phase of the process pipeline from instructor presentations and demonstrations and then apply that knowledge to complete a project solving one of three business problems: fraud detection, recommendation engines, or flight delays.
